  • Client: US client residing outside the United States
  • Property Value: Circa $20M+
  • Loan Amount: Circa $11M

In this case, Enness was approached by a US client who owned an investment property in California valued at more than $20M. The client sought to raise capital against the asset to increase liquidity and allocate funds towards a diversified investment portfolio.

The client was residing outside the United States, creating additional complexity when approaching traditional lenders. Many lenders were unable or unwilling to structure a competitive mortgage for a US property where the borrower was based internationally. The client also required a flexible facility that balanced long-term affordability with the need for liquidity in the short term.

Enness identified a lender with the appetite to work with the client's international profile and secured a circa $11M mortgage against the California property. The facility was structured with an amortisation profile designed around the client's requirements, including an interest-only period during the early years. This reduced the client's initial payment obligations and helped preserve liquidity for their wider investment strategy.

The mortgage was agreed at a competitive all-in rate with an arrangement fee of 1.5%. The facility also had no prepayment penalty, providing the client with flexibility to repay or refinance the borrowing early if their circumstances or investment strategy changed.

International US mortgage transactions can involve additional considerations where a borrower has financial connections to multiple jurisdictions. Enness worked closely with the lender to present the client's income, residency and wider financial position, ensuring the proposed structure was appropriate for the transaction.

The resulting bespoke financing solution provided the client with access to substantial liquidity while allowing them to retain ownership of their California investment property. The structure also gave them flexibility to deploy capital into other investment opportunities while managing the mortgage in line with their broader financial objectives.
